During World War II Nathalie “Lily” Sergueiew, a woman of mystery, confidently seduced the German Intelligence Service into employing her as a spy against their British enemy. Little did they know that this striking woman – who turned heads when she walked into a room with her little dog Babs – was playing them and would work with their enemy against them. Her diary chronicles her months-long journey to becoming a double agent for the British under the code name Treasure. From the moment she conceived the idea of becoming a double agent, Lily faced challenges on two fronts: first, she had to convince the Germans to ask her to spy for them; second, she needed the British to believe her story, to take her seriously, and to employ her in the role that she was destined to perform. Only then could she begin the perilous work of helping free her homeland – France – from the German occupier. I Worked Alone: Diary of a Double Agent in World War II Europe tells the story of Lily’s journey to accomplish her challenging goal in her own words.
